/**
 * Resolve to a chat wrapper instance based on the provided information.
 * The more information provided, the better the resolution will be (except for `type`).
 *
 * It's recommended to not set `type` to a specific chat wrapper in order for the resolution to be more flexible, but it is useful for when
 * you need to provide the ability to force a specific chat wrapper type.
 * Note that when setting `type` to a generic chat wrapper type (such as `"template"` or `"jinjaTemplate"`), the `customWrapperSettings`
 * must contain the necessary settings for that chat wrapper to be created.
 *
 * When loading a Jinja chat template from either `fileInfo` or `customWrapperSettings.jinjaTemplate.template`,
 * if the chat template format is invalid, it fallbacks to resolve other chat wrappers,
 * unless `fallbackToOtherWrappersOnJinjaError` is set to `false` (in which case, it will throw an error).
 * @example
 * ```typescript
 * import {getLlama, resolveChatWrapper, GeneralChatWrapper} from "node-llama-cpp";
 *
 * const llama = await getLlama();
 * const model = await llama.loadModel({modelPath: "path/to/model.gguf"});
 *
 * const chatWrapper = resolveChatWrapper(model, {
 *     customWrapperSettings: {
 *         "llama3.1": {
 *             cuttingKnowledgeDate: new Date("2025-01-01T00:00:00Z")
 *         }
 *     }
 * }) ?? new GeneralChatWrapper()
 * ```
 * @example
 *```typescript
 * import {getLlama, resolveChatWrapper, GeneralChatWrapper} from "node-llama-cpp";
 *
 * const llama = await getLlama();
 * const model = await llama.loadModel({modelPath: "path/to/model.gguf"});
 *
 * const chatWrapper = resolveChatWrapper({
 *     bosString: model.tokens.bosString,
 *     filename: model.filename,
 *     fileInfo: model.fileInfo,
 *     tokenizer: model.tokenizer
 * }) ?? new GeneralChatWrapper()
 * ```
 */
export declare function resolveChatWrapper(model: LlamaModel, options?: ResolveChatWrapperWithModelOptions): BuiltInChatWrapperType;
export declare function resolveChatWrapper(options: ResolveChatWrapperOptions): BuiltInChatWrapperType | null;
